body {
	font-family: Arial, sans-serif;
	background-color: #595959;
	margin: 0;
}

body {
	font-size: 0.85em;
}

div#main {
	text-align: left;
	margin-left: auto;
	margin-right: auto;
	width: 876px;
}

div#bg {
	float: left;
	margin-top: 1em;
	width: 876px;
	background-color: #fff;
	background-image: url("media/elemente/bg.jpg");
	background-repeat: repeat-y;
}

div#head {
	float: left;
	background-image: url("media/head/aktuelles.jpg");
	width: 729px;
	height: 147px;
	margin: 0;
	padding: 0;
	border: 0;
}

div#head p  {
	color:      #fff;
	font-style:  italic;
	font-weight: bold;
	text-align:  right;
	display:     block;
	margin:      0;
	padding:     90px 10px 0 0;
	width:       500px;
	float:       right;
	border:      0 }


div#nav {
	float: left;
	width: 147px;
	background-image: url("media/elemente/logo.jpg");
	background-repeat: no-repeat;
	text-align: right;
}

div#nav a {
	color: #fff;
	text-decoration: none;
}

div#nav ul {
	list-style-type: none;
	padding: 0;
	margin: 0;
	margin-top: 193px;
	border: 0;
}

div#nav ul li {
	padding: 0;
	padding-right: 0.8em;
	padding-bottom: 1em;
	margin: 0;
	border: 0;
}

div#nav ul li.selected {
	background-image: url("media/elemente/pfeil.jpg");
	background-repeat: no-repeat;
	background-position: right top;
	margin: 0;
	padding: 0;
	padding-right: 0.8em;
	padding-bottom: 1em;
	border: 0;
}

div#innerframe {
	float: left;
	width: 728px;
}

div#content {
	font-size: 0.85em;
	float: left;
	width: 700px;
	line-height: 140%;
}

div#content img.content {
	padding: 0;
	padding-right: 2em;
	padding-left: 1em;
	padding-bottom: 1em;
	margin: 0;
	border: 0;
}

div#content h1 {
	font-size: 1.4em;
	padding-left: 3em;
	padding-right: 1em;
	padding-bottom: 1em;
	padding-top: 3em;
	margin: 0;
	border: 0;
}

div#content a {
	color: #f60;
	text-decoration: underline;
	padding: 0;
	margin: 0;
	border: 0;
}

div#content a.button{
	color: white;
	text-decoration: none;
	display: inline-block;
	padding-left: 8px;
	padding-right: 8px;
	-webkit-border-radius: 10px;
	-moz-border-radius: 10px;
	border-radius: 10px;
	background-color: #f60;
}


div#content p {
	padding: 0;
	padding-left: 4em;
	padding-right: 1em;
	padding-bottom: 1em;
	margin: 0;
	border: 0;
}

div#content p.thank {
	padding-left: 3em;
	padding-right: 1em;
	padding-bottom: 1em;
	padding-top: 3.8em;
	margin: 0;
	border: 0;
}

div#content table {
	font-size: 1em;
	padding: 0;
	padding-right: 1em;
	padding-bottom: 1em;
	margin: 0;
	margin-left: 4em;
	border: 0;
}

div#content table td {
	padding: 0;
	padding-bottom: 1em;
	margin: 0;
	border: 0;
}

div#content ul {
	padding: 0;
	padding-left: 5.2em;
	padding-bottom: 0.8em;
	margin: 0;
	border: 0;
}

div#content ul li {
	list-style-image: url("media/elemente/liste.gif");
	margin-bottom: 0.8em;
	padding: 0;
	padding-right: 1em;
	padding-bottom: 0.5em;
	margin: 0;
	border: 0;
}

div#content div.orange {
	color:      #f60;
	font-weight: bold;
	padding-bottom: 0.8em;
}

div#subinfo {
	float: left;
	color: #8C8C8C;
	text-align: center;
	width: 700px;
	padding: 0;
	padding-top: 2em;
	margin: 0;
	border: 0;
	background-color: #fff;
}

div#subinfo p {
	font-size: 0.8em;
	padding: 0;
	padding-top: 1em;
	padding-bottom: 2em;
	margin: 0;
	margin-right: 3em;
	margin-left: 3em;
	border: 0;
	border-top: 1px solid #8C8C8C;
}

div#subinfo a {
	color: #8C8C8C;
	text-decoration: underline;
}

div#spacer {
	float: right;
	width: 1px;
	height: 600px;
}

form.content label.left {
	float: left;
	text-align: right;
	margin-top: 0.5em;
	width: 9.3em;
	margin-right: 0.3em;
	padding-left: 0.6em;
}

form.content input, form.content select {
	float: left;
	margin-right: 0.3em;
	margin-top: 0.3em;
	margin-bottom: 0.3em;
}

form.content input.button {
	margin-left: 9.8em;
}

form.content br {
	clear: both;
}

textarea {
	font-size: 12px;
	border: 1px solid black;
	margin: 0;
	padding: 0;
}

/*
input {
	margin: 0;
	padding: 0;
	border: 1px solid black;
}
*/

div.listitem {
	float: left;
	margin: 0;
	margin-bottom: 2em;
	padding: 0;
	border: 0;
	width: 95%;
}

div.listitem p {
	margin: 0;
	padding: 0;
	border: 0;
}

div.listitem h1 {
	margin: 0;
	margin-top: 0.2em;
	margin-bottom: 0.3em;
	padding: 0;
	border: 0;
	font-size: 1.2em;
}

div.listitem h2 {
	margin: 0;
	margin-top: 0.2em;
	margin-bottom: 0.3em;
	padding: 0;
	border: 0;
	font-size: 1em;
}

.subinfo { 
	color: grey; 
	font-size: 0.9em;
}



div#content div#body {
	float: left;
	margin-left: 50px;
}

div#content div#body p,
div#content div#body h1 {
	padding-left: 0; 
}

div#content div#body form {
	width: 400px;
	float: left;
	font-family: Arial,sans-serif;
}

div#content div#body strong {
	font-color: #802638;
}

div#content div#body form label.field {
	float: left;
	width: 110px;	
	margin-bottom: 10px;
	padding-top: 4px;
	font-size: 1em;	
}

div#content div#body form label.radio {
	float: left;
	margin-bottom: 10px;
	padding-top: 8px;
	font-size: 1em;	
}

div#content div#body form label.checkbox {
	float: left;
	margin-bottom: 10px;
	padding-top: 4px;
	font-size: 1em;	
}

div#content div#body form label.textarea {
	float: left;
	width: 110px;	
	margin-bottom: 10px;
	padding-top: 4px;
}


div#content div#body form label strong { font-weight: bold; }

div#content div#body form label.ergebnis{
	width:auto;
	float:left;
}

div#content div#body form input.field,
div#content div#body form textarea.textarea {
	width: 250px;
	margin-bottom: 10px;
	padding: 1px;	
	color: #000000;
	font-size: 1em;
	border-top: none;
	border-left: none;
	border: 1px solid #000000;
}

div#content div#body form textarea.textarea {
	font-family: Tahoma;
	letter-spacing: 0.07em;
}

div#content div#body form input.radio {
	float: left;
	margin: 0;
	margin-right: 5px;
	margin-bottom: 10px;
	margin-top: 7px;
	color: #000000;
	font-size: 1em;
	background-color: #DBDBDB;
}

div#content div#body form input.checkbox {
	float: left;
	margin: 0;
	margin-right: 5px;
	margin-bottom: 10px;
	margin-top: 6px;
	color: #000000;
	font-size: 1em;
	background-color: #DBDBDB;
}


div#content div#body form input#zip { width: 6em; }

div#content div#body form input#ergebnis {
	float: left;
	margin: 0;
	margin-left:5px;
	width: 3em;
}
div#content div#body form input.submit {
	width: auto;
	margin-top:15px;
}
div#content div#body form br {
	clear:both;
}